Seep card game is usually played by 4 players in partnership of 2 and the partner during the game sits in the opposite direction to one another. The deal and actual playing sequence of the game is counterclockwise. The objective of this game is to capture cards from a layout on the table (floor).

This game is for four players in partnerships, partners sitting opposite and kitty corner. Order of cards. Ones are high in each color, so the card ranking is 1-14-13-12-11-10-9-8-7-6-5-4-3-2. You could add the card to a sequence that has already been melded and pick up …Playing the Card Game Swoop. Deal 19 cards to each player with 4 facedown cards and 4 face-up cards on top, with 11 cards in their hand. Taking turns, players match as cards of the same value until 1 player runs out of cards, ending the hand. They total up their scores after each hand until someone reaches 500.
